Home EV Charging Speeds: What the Numbers Look Like
The difference between a standard power point and a dedicated wall charger is significant in practice. Here is how the three main options compare for a typical 70kWh battery:
| Charging Method | Output | Charge Time (70kWh Battery) |
|---|---|---|
| Standard power point (10A) | 2.4kW | 24–30 hours |
| 7kW Type 2 wall charger (single phase) | 7kW | 8–10 hours |
| 22kW wall charger (three phase) | 22kW | 3–4 hours |
Most Heidelberg homes are single-phase, so a 7kW wall charger is the standard recommendation. Properties with three-phase supply can run a 22kW charger and charge in roughly a third of the time. We confirm your supply type as part of every assessment.
Switchboard Assessment Included With Every Quote
An EV charger draws a sustained high load — more than almost anything else connected to your home — and your switchboard needs to handle it safely before installation can proceed.
We assess your switchboard as part of every quote at no charge. We check for a spare circuit with adequate capacity, confirm your RCD protection is compliant with AS/NZS 3000, and identify whether any upgrades are required. Heidelberg's older housing stock means ceramic fuse boards, limited spare capacity and missing safety switches are conditions we find regularly in this area — particularly in the streets of period homes around Lower Heidelberg Road, Banksia Street and the Yarra River corridor.

EV Charging and Solar in Heidelberg
Solar uptake across Heidelberg and the Banyule corridor has been solid, and pairing that investment with a solar-compatible EV charger makes financial sense for households that are home during the day or have a larger rooftop system. A charger such as the Zappi monitors your solar output in real time and charges your vehicle from surplus generation rather than drawing from the grid — energy that would otherwise be exported at a low feed-in tariff.

EV Charger Installation Cost in Heidelberg
Most residential EV charger installations in Heidelberg fall in the range of $800 to $1,800 depending on the scope of work involved. The main variables are:
- The charger being installed
- Distance from the switchboard to the installation point
- Available electrical capacity and existing circuit condition
- Whether a switchboard upgrade is required
- Single-phase or three-phase supply
- Cable access and installation complexity

What type of EV charger suits a Heidelberg home?
For most Heidelberg homes, a 7kW Type 2 wall charger is the right choice. It is compatible with virtually all EVs sold in Australia, delivers a full overnight charge for most vehicles, and works on standard single-phase supply. If your property has three-phase power, a 22kW charger charges significantly faster. If you have solar panels, a Zappi is worth a close look. Can I install an EV charger myself in Victoria?
No. EV charger installation is regulated electrical work in Victoria and must be carried out by a licensed electrician. DIY installation is illegal, voids the charger warranty, may void your home insurance, and creates a genuine safety risk given the sustained load involved. A Certificate of Electrical Safety is required on completion and can only be issued by a licensed electrical contractor.

What does a compliant EV charger installation include?
A compliant installation includes a dedicated circuit from the switchboard to the charger, correct RCD or RCBO protection in line with AS/NZS 3000, a correct earth connection, weatherproof installation where required, and a Certificate of Electrical Safety on completion.
